Common Patio Screen Door Problems: Recognizing the Signs of Damage

Before you begin your look for repair, it's helpful to understand the common concerns that pester patio screen doors. Recognizing the issue properly will assist you interact efficiently with repair services and comprehend the scope of the work required. Here are some common offenders:

  • Torn or Ripped Screens: This is possibly the most frequent issue. Screens can tear due to weather, animals, unexpected impact, or just age and wear. Even small tears can render the screen inefficient versus pests.
  • Damaged or Bent Frames: Aluminum or vinyl frames can bend or damage due to effects, weather exposure, or settling foundations. A warped frame can make the door challenging to slide and close properly.
  • Sticky or Jammed Rollers: Rollers situated at the bottom of the door are crucial for smooth sliding. They can end up being unclean, rusty, or broken with time, causing jerky motion or complete jamming of the door.
  • Faulty Latches or Handles: If your door does not lock firmly or the deal with is broken, it jeopardizes security and benefit. Loose handles or broken locking systems prevail problems.
  • Animal Damage: Our furry buddies can often be the biggest perpetrators! Scratching, pressing, and chewing can damage screens, frames, and rollers, especially at the bottom of the door.
  • Worn Weather Stripping: The weather removing around the door frame creates a seal versus drafts and pests. In time, it can end up being split, breakable, or separated, jeopardizing the door's insulation and insect-proofing abilities.
  • Track Issues: The tracks along which the door slides can accumulate dirt, particles, or perhaps become bent, preventing smooth operation.

When to Choose DIY and When to Call a Professional:

  • DIY is typically appropriate for:
  • Simple screen replacements (little tears, fundamental screen material).
  • Cleaning up and oiling rollers and tracks.
  • Tightening loose screws or handles.
  • Changing weather condition removing.
  • Expert aid is suggested for:
  • Frame repairs (flexing, aligning, considerable damage).
  • Complex roller or track replacements, particularly if the frame or door needs to be taken apart.
  • Issues with locking systems that need specialized understanding.
  • If you lack the time, tools, or confidence to carry out the repair yourself.
  • If you want a guaranteed, professional-quality repair.

Maintaining Your Patio Screen Door for Longevity

Prevention is constantly much better than treatment. Following these basic upkeep suggestions can extend the life-span of your patio screen door and decrease the need for regular repairs:

  • Regular Cleaning: Clean the screen mesh and frame routinely with a soft brush and moderate soapy water to eliminate dust, dirt, and particles.
  • Lube Rollers and Tracks: Periodically lube the rollers and tracks with a silicone-based lubricant to guarantee smooth sliding.
  • Check for Damage Regularly: Check your screen door occasionally for any indications of wear and tear, such as little tears, loose screws, or sticky rollers.  Patio Slider Service  without delay before they escalate.
  • Prevent Slamming: Avoid knocking the door shut, as this can harm the frame and rollers in time.
  • Secure from Extreme Weather: During extreme climate condition (strong winds, storms), consider protecting the screen door to prevent damage.
  • Trim Vegetation: Keep bushes and plants trimmed from the screen door area to avoid scratches and screen damage.

Q: How much does patio screen door repair generally cost?

A: The cost of patio screen door repair differs depending on the type of damage, the degree of the repair, and whether you choose DIY or professional services. Simple screen replacements might cost ₤ 50-₤ 150, while more intricate repairs involving frame damage or roller replacement might range from ₤ 150-₤ 400 or more. Professional services will naturally be more pricey than DIY but deal knowledge and typically warranties.

Q: Can I repair a torn screen myself?

A: Yes, repairing a torn screen is a common DIY task, specifically for small tears. Screen repair sets are easily offered at hardware shops and include patches or screen product and tools for setup. For larger tears or if you choose a smooth appearance, professional screen replacement may be a better choice.

Q: How long does patio screen door repair typically take?

A: The duration of the repair depends upon the complexity of the issue. Easy tasks like screen patching or roller lubrication may take less than an hour. More substantial repairs like frame straightening or complete screen replacement could take a couple of hours. Professional services often total repairs within a single visit.
